Urogynecology

Capabilities

Kensey Nash engineers work closely with surgeons to develop biologic grafts that can aid in repairing and reinforcing the structures of the pelvic floor, and in healing the soft tissue of the vaginal and rectal walls.

Our proprietary OPTRIX™ tissue processing technology is used to make extracellular matrix (ECM) products that provide a natural scaffold to reinforce the repair of the pelvic floor in pelvic organ prolapse surgery. Which provides an ideal environment for cell infiltration and revascularization.

In addition, Kensey Nash can leverage our device design and manufacturing capabilities to create delivery systems and resorbable fixation components. Delivery instruments are used in combination with meshes and grafts to ensure easy and accurate delivery of the devices.  Resorbable fixation components can be designed to provide reliable and durable attachment without the long-term effects of permanent fixation.
